Photographic images of the natural world are my way of preserving and protecting the outstanding beauty that surrounds us; whether it is a sweeping landscape, a bloom on a flower, or a wild animal in its natural habitat. All of these subjects give us a sense of connection and they renew our spirit with overwhelming emotion. In each of my images I try to convey a sense of place, and a feeling of reverie for the special beauty that is inherent in all that is nature. My images represent over 30 years of capturing just the right moment. Sometimes serendipity is involved, and sometimes it takes the ability to know your subject well enough to be in the right place at the right time. All of my images are captured in natural light with no modification of the natural environment (such as the placing of objects, or the removal of objects, i.e. removing branches or adding colorful leaves). My hope is that my photographs inspire others to see what our world has to offer, and that they create a desire to protect these places for many generations to come. |
